Description:
The Registered Nurse is responsible for evaluating patients and assisting physicians with patient care.
Plans, implements, and documents nursing care based on patient needs.
Identifies patient needs and determines priorities for care through assessment, planning, intervention, and evaluation.
Develops, implements, and coordinates individualized plans of care for patients assigned through initial and ongoing assessments.
Initiates assessment based on the patient's problems or needs, the physician's medical diagnosis, and the functional health framework.
Performs therapeutic nursing interventions.
Manages the care of patients.
Documents care based on standards of care and practice, patient acuity, and/or clinical priorities.
Advocates for evidence-based practice care standards and supports the adoption of evidence-based practices and innovations in care delivery.
Provides patient-centric care in alignment with the professional nursing practice model.
